match-direction (IP Reassembly Rule)

Syntax

match-direction direction 

Hierarchy Level

[edit services ip-reassemblyrulerule-name]

Description

Configure the direction in which the IP reassembly rule matching is applied. The match direction is used with respect to the traffic flow through the inline services interface. You must configure a match direction for an IP reassembly rule.

Options

direction

Match direction. For inline IP reassembly, input is the only match direction supported.

Required Privilege Level

interface—To view this statement in the configuration.

interface-control—To add this statement to the configuration.

Release Information

Statement introduced in Junos OS Release 13.1.

Support added in Junos OS Release 19.3R2 for Next Gen Services on MX Series routers MX240, MX480 and MX960 with the MX-SPC3 services card.
